- At the end of the Qing Dynasty, in a small town in the south, Cao Ruqi, the outgoing county magistrate, was on the verge of death, surrounded by a large pot every day to make up for himself. He had a secret wound in his heart, that the little servant "Ear" was the son of Mrs. Cao and a tenant. Cao Guanghan, the second son, returned from Europe and aspired to revitalize the national industry. After several years, he finally created the Chinese own matches. But Cao Guanghan was arrested and imprisoned for naming matches "Guanghan" (meaning "Revitalizing Han" in Chinese) and was killed by the Qing government. His wife Zheng Yunan fell in love with a Swedish mechanic and gave birth to a child. However, she couldn't bear feudal oppression and jumped into a river to commit suicide. Zheng Yusong, Zheng Yunan's brother, is a member of the anti Qing organization Blue Scarf Association. Due to his misjudgment during an anti Qing operation, the Blue Scarf Association became suspicious of him. The Blue Scarf Association kidnapped his family and coerced him to assassinate a regimental commander. In order to save his wife and children, Zheng Yusong paid a heavy price and was forced to leave home with his family to join the revolutionary army and become a junior officer. The loyal "Ear" became matured after experiencing the bizarre life. After knowing his background, he walked into the Cao family as the master.
